Senior Customer Service Advisor (Order Management)

Huntsman Corporation is a publicly traded global manufacturer and marketer of differentiated and specialty chemicals with 2022 revenues of approximately $8 billion from our continuing operations. Our chemical products number in the thousands and are sold worldwide to manufacturers serving a broad and diverse range of consumer and industrial end markets. We operate more than 60 manufacturing, R&D and operations facilities in approximately 30 countries and employ approximately 7,000 associates within our continuing operations. Job Scope

The Senior Customer Service Advisor (CSA) is Huntsman's "face to the customer" overseeing and ensuring seamless execution of the customer ordering processes. The Customer Service Advisor is knowledgeable in the systems, policies, and products for the business they report through. Must be able to serve both internal and external customers and be aware of how to get things done through the established processes and deploy Huntsman resources to effectively manage customer orders from receipt through delivery. Must be able to track and improve efficiency and effectiveness through a defined set of metrics and key performance indicators. Must be able to handle a large workload on a tight schedule with a high degree of accuracy and correspond in a professional manner.

In summary, as a Customer Service Advisor (CSA), you will:   

Order Management

  • Manage the day-to-day relationships and orders for identified customer accounts, ensuring proficient and knowledgeable customer service is provided with a sense of integrity and trust.
  • Perform all job duties by following required company and/or department processes in handling customer orders, issues, product returns, order cancellations, complaints, quotes, documentation requests, same-day order entry and data maintenance.
  • Have good working product knowledge.
  • Manage any issues that may arise in a timely manner towards resolution, including alternate escalation protocols.
  • Ensure proper application of service standards (“business rules”) to the customer ordering and delivering processes.
  • Provide regular feedback and pro-active communication to the customer and/or sales representatives regarding the status of the accounts.
  • Manage order blocks working close to other functions as Finance/Credit, Supply Chain Planning and Logistics.
  • Contribute to attain and improve customer services metrics and key performance indicators as time to enter orders, order confirmation time, number of orders and line items, order changes and cancellations, and others defined by the group.
